    While white supremacists, neo-Nazis and other domestic extremists have been emboldened by Donald Trump's dog whistles to them and the dismal failure of so many in the #RepublicanParty to condemn them, these cowardly members of the neo-Nazi group Blood Tribe nonetheless wore masks to hide their identities while spewing venomous #hate marching through the streets of #Nashville. If they believe their cause is just, they should show their faces. But that won’t happen because they don’t want to accept the undoubted backlash facing them from the majority of Americans who are people of good will and who reject their #antisemitism, #racism, #homophopia, #xenophobia and other #bigotry. It's an open question whether the actions of this ilk are in violation of the State of Tennessee's little known "#CivilRights #Intimidation" law, which bars "a person [from] wear[ing] a mask or disguise with ... " certain requisite intents. (#Tennessee Code §39-17-309(c))I surely hope that local #lawenforcement is thoroughly investigating whether a violation has occurred. Everything must be done within the limits of the law to contain dangerous, hateful #extremism. #hatecrime #haters #criminaljustice #equality #whitesupremacy #nazis #nazism #freespeech #firstamendment #lgbt #lgbtqia #criminallaw #fbi #prosecutors #investigation #investigations

    Racism has no place in our society. The recent announcement by Karamba Diaby, the first African-born MP in the German parliament, that he will not stand in next year’s federal election highlights the challenges still faced by many. Despite receiving hate mail, racist slurs, and death threats, Diaby remained steadfast in his mission until his recent decision to stand down. Even when Mr. Diaby claims that racism was "not the main reason" for his decision, his story unmasks how racism still runs deep in society, even when it is not directly visible. It is happening right now and impacting people's lives - not just in politics but in all sectors. Organizations can play a crucial role in continuously pushing for social change. By implementing robust diversity and inclusion policies, encouraging diverse leadership, ensuring representation at all levels, providing regular training on unconscious bias, and creating safe channels for employees to report discrimination, companies can (and must) do their part. As Karamba Diaby stands down, Germany loses representativity in politics. But this does not have to be the end of the story. Together, we can build a society where diversity is celebrated and valued. #Diversity #Inclusion #EndRacism #StandTogether
